All art is but dirtying the paper delicately.
John Ruskin's quote highlights the intricate relationship between art and the act of creation. It suggests that art involves a careful engagement with materials, where the artist leaves traces of their work on the canvas or paper. This 'dirtying' signifies not just a physical act but also an emotional and intellectual process. Through this lens, art becomes a medium for expressing one's thoughts and feelings, allowing for personal growth and freedom of expression. By acknowledging that every mark made has significance, we understand that art is a dialogue between the artist and their medium. This perspective encourages a mindset where imperfections are embraced as part of the creative journey. Ultimately, it invites us to appreciate the beauty in the process of creating, rather than just the final product.
